Specific function: Catalyzes the adenylation by ATP of the carboxyl group of the C-terminal glycine of sulfur carrier protein ThiS [H]
COG id: COG0476
COG function: function code H; Dinucleotide-utilizing enzymes involved in molybdopterin and thiamine biosynthesis family 2
